Transaction 535605980c8aeb7e233b95905d2b631429f351a69c5d88427d9611c5575f8d5e

1 Input
2 Outputs
  • 535605980c8aeb7e233b95905d2b631429f351a69c5d88427d9611c5575f8d5e:0
  • value  105669
    address  3DYkpdMXXiw23WTd6iu1XuQ9Rw3FEPvwyR
  • 535605980c8aeb7e233b95905d2b631429f351a69c5d88427d9611c5575f8d5e:1
  • value  13037904
    address  1HG3cPHLmrH5BWHUG9Q9FLVVTvByQrgrK6